Brandon Beckemeyer, park ranger with the U.S. Army Corps of Engineers St. Louis District talks with STEM students about barge traffic at the U.S. Army Corps of Engineer’s Melvin Price Locks and Dam in Alton, Ill., during the Saturday Scholars program Feb. 25, 2012. Every year, more than 8,000 vessels and over 60 million tons of cargo pass through Melvin Price Locks and Dam.
